Address 2411.66695362 DOGE

DDZSKGd6Gv6JQqXefJ6bLPiy2UwpVYwcis

Confirmed

Total Received2411.66695362 DOGE
Total Sent0 DOGE
Final Balance2411.66695362 DOGE
No. Transactions1

Transactions

Fee: 0.00465856 DOGE
1771669 Confirmations33525391.38305306 DOGE